How Gasryth D 30mg/20mg Capsule SR works:
Gasryth D SR capsules (30mg/20mg Domperidone/Rabeprazole) combine a prokinetic agent, Domperidone, with a proton pump inhibitor (PPI), Rabeprazole. Domperidone enhances upper gastrointestinal motility, facilitating efficient food passage. Rabeprazole decreases stomach acid production, providing relief from acid indigestion and heartburn symptoms.
SAFETY ADVICE
AlcoholCAUTION
Exercise caution when combining Gasryth D 30mg/20mg SR capsules with alcohol. Seek medical advice before doing so.
PregnancyC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
The use of Gasryth D 30mg/20mg SR capsules during pregnancy may pose risks. While human research is scant, animal studies indicate potential harm to the fetus. A physician will assess the potential benefits against the risks prior to prescribing. Always seek medical advice.
Breast feedingC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
The extended-release Gasryth D 30mg/20mg capsule is likely not safe for use while breastfeeding. Available human data indicates potential drug transfer to breast milk, posing a risk to the infant.
DrivingUNSAFE
Taking Gasryth D 30mg/20mg SR capsules may cause drowsiness, blurred vision, and dizziness, potentially impairing alertness. Refrain from driving if you experience these effects.
KidneyCAUTION
Patients with impaired kidney function should exercise caution when using Gasryth D 30mg/20mg sustained-release capsules. Dosage modification of Gasryth D 30mg/20mg sustained-release capsules may be necessary. Physician consultation is advised.
LiverCAUTION
Individuals with liver impairment should exercise caution when using Gasryth D 30mg/20mg SR capsules. Dosage modification may be necessary. Physician consultation is advised. Gasryth D 30mg/20mg SR capsules are contraindicated for patients exhibiting moderate to severe hepatic dysfunction.
